一、什么是LINQ LINQ是Language Integrate Query的縮寫,意為語言集成查詢,是微軟在.Net Framework 4.5版中推出的主要特性之一。 它為開發人員提供了統一的數據查詢模式,並與.Net開發語言(如C#和VB.Net)集成,很大程度 ...
LINQ LINQ關鍵字 from 指定數據源和范圍變量 where 根據布爾表達式 由邏輯與 或 等組成 從數據源中篩選元素 select 指定查詢結果中的元素所具有的類型或表現形式 group 對對查詢結果按照鍵值進行分組 into 提供一個標示符,它可以充當對 join group 或 select 子句結果的引用 orderby 對查詢出的元素進行排序 join 按照兩個指定匹配條件來聯接 ...
2012-08-02 11:25 1 18059 推薦指數:
一、什么是LINQ LINQ是Language Integrate Query的縮寫,意為語言集成查詢,是微軟在.Net Framework 4.5版中推出的主要特性之一。 它為開發人員提供了統一的數據查詢模式,並與.Net開發語言(如C#和VB.Net)集成,很大程度 ...
什么是LINQ LINQ(發音為link)代表語言集成查詢(Language Integrated Query) 詳細見LINQ 匿名類型 第一個成員初始化器是賦值形式,第二個是成員訪問表達式,第三個是標示符形式,如下實例所示: 運行結果: 注意標示符形式 ...
一、linq的基本概念 LINQ是C#和VB中的統一查詢語法,使用對象來保存和檢索來自不同來源(如數據庫、xml、對象集合)的數據。 主要功能:消除了編程語言和數據庫之間的不匹配,以及為不同類型的數據源提供統一的查詢接口。 適用范圍:LInq適用於實現了IEnumerable ...
此框架是Dapper的擴展,效率優於EntityFramwork,並且支持.NetFramework和.NetCore框架 支持.net framework4.5.1,.net core2.0及以上 ...
LINQ學習心得分享--------(一)LINQ簡介和基礎學習 這一節主要向大家講三個問題,第一個問題什么是LINQ,第二個問題LINQ主要解決什么問題,第三個問題學習LINQ需要做哪些基本的准備。 首先第一個問題,什么是LINQ?LINQ ...
linq將大部分SQL語句進行了封裝,這使得它們更加面向對象了,對於開發者來說,這是一件好事,下面我從基礎層面來說一下GroupBy在LINQ中的使用。 對GroupBy的多字段分組,可以看我的這篇文章 概念 GroupBy,顧名思義,它是對集合中某個或者某幾個字段進行分組,按着這個分組字段 ...
最近有用到List處理排序以及分頁的問題.想想還是寫一個博客記錄一下。以下圍繞Person類實現,Person類只有Name和Age兩個屬性 一.List<T>排序 ...
這篇主要講Linq to SQL基於屬性的映射。即映射數據庫,映射表,映射列,映射關系,映射存儲過程, 映射函數。然而創建這種映射有三種方法,他們分別是ORD工具,SQLMetal命令行工具,以及編寫手工代碼 創建。 咱們首先了解下手工創建屬性映射的方法 ...